Mixed Green Salad with Apple Slices is a fresh, vibrant dish that blends crisp leafy greens—such as spinach, arugula, and romaine—with sweet, thinly sliced apples for a delightful balance of texture and flavor. Often topped with walnuts, crumbled goat cheese, and a light vinaigrette, this salad reflects influences from contemporary Western cuisine, prioritizing healthful ingredients and simple preparation. High in dietary fiber and vitamins like C and K, the greens and apples support digestion and boost immunity. The addition of nuts offers heart-healthy fats and protein, while the cheese provides calcium and a creamy contrast. Depending on the dressing, the calorie count and sugar content may vary, so lighter dressings are often recommended for those watching their intake. This salad is versatile, offering a wholesome, nutrient-packed option suitable for light lunches or as a starter before main courses.
